Output e6529b321930c494afca36284711ea9434775ba125e1c36d9eaa4b7c7aff2feb:1

value
15326456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71f3d70061eb658b50d08cf2b74edd0b65c32b53 OP_EQUAL
address
3C5YPWZ6nGEiBkUDYWjTN45hsoHHkW6nCw
transaction
e6529b321930c494afca36284711ea9434775ba125e1c36d9eaa4b7c7aff2feb
spent
true